Try the reboots of all the decos with main deco first. Also restart emby server

Also eero reboot

sequence

eero reboot

main deco reboot

satellite deco reboots

emby server shutdown and relaunch

No

It depends when you added it. After you succeeded to connect without wifi from phone or before

Server settings / select users / select your father's user name and edit it, In The emby connect field for username or email address where it says this is optional, blank it out and click on save at the bottom and acknowledge the prompt

image.png

The save button is at the bottom of the screen. Scroll down to save

Then go back to edit again and now add it in this field and  save
